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a Legal Secretary make in Myrtle Beach, SC?

The estimated median salary for a Legal Secretary in Myrtle Beach is $49,920 per year (2026). This is derived from the national BLS median of $52,000 adjusted by Myrtle Beach's cost of living index (96). The typical salary range runs from $37,248 (25th percentile) to $65,856 (75th percentile), with top earners reaching $83,040.

Is Myrtle Beach affordable for a Legal Secretary?

On a $49,920 annual salary, a Legal Secretary in Myrtle Beach would spend approximately 32.5% of gross monthly income on median rent ($1,350/month). This is approaching the 30–35% cost-burden threshold; careful budgeting is recommended. The median home price of $295,000 is 5.9Γ— the annual salary.

How does a Legal Secretary's salary compare to Myrtle Beach's overall income?

Myrtle Beach's median household income is $54,800. A Legal Secretary earning the city-adjusted median of $49,920 earns 8.9% less than the typical Myrtle Beach household income.
